dec 19, 1960 - December 19th: Cuba openly aligns itself with the Soviet Union and their policies.
Description:
On December 19th, 1960, Cuba announced their relationship with the USSR. Castro and his regime, who was the leader of Cuba at the time, became important allies of the Soviet Union. There were multiple reasons that this "partnership" was important, the major one being Cuba's proximity to the United States. That partnership could pose a major threat to the United States and it did end up doing just that with The Cuban Missile Crisis. The USSR ended up using Cuba as storage land for their weapons in exchange for large amounts of oil, food, and machinery. These allies would end up being the ones that caused many people stress and fear in the United States.
